Description For Senior Product Manager, Event Technology & Insights

Salesforce's Event Technology & Insights team is seeking a Senior Product Manager to lead their in-person events technology initiatives. This role sits within the Marketing organization, focusing on delivering cutting-edge technology solutions that enhance global brand activations and events marketing portfolio. The position involves managing the complete lifecycle of in-person event experiences, from awareness to post-event journeys, particularly for major events like Dreamforce, Connections, and TrailblazerDX.

The role demands a strategic product leader who can drive innovation in event technology while managing complex stakeholder relationships. You'll be responsible for leading a Scrum team, defining roadmaps, and translating business requirements into actionable engineering tasks. Responsibilities For Senior Product Manager, Event Technology & Insights

  • Drive the broader digital technology roadmap for In Person Engagement features
  • Product Owner Lead for In Person Events Scrum Team
  • Provide regular updates to leadership
  • Present strategy, roadmap, and progress to senior executive audiences
  • Foster decision-making across stakeholders, delivery partners, and operational teams
  • Collaborate with security, architecture, engineering, quality, support teams
  • Represent and lead diverse delivery functions
  • Collaborate with partners to build shared understanding on product vision

Requirements For Senior Product Manager, Event Technology & Insights

  • 8+ years of product management experience
  • In-depth experience with product development methodologies (Agile, Scrum)
  • Hands-on experience running a scrum team as a Product Owner
  • Experience in consumer experience, marketing, and digital engagement technologies
  • Excellent written and spoken communication skills
  • B.A., B.Sc. or equivalent
  • Ability to travel for key events (less than 20%)
  • Experience communicating with technical and business audiences
  • Strong problem-solving and analytical skills
